On Monday, the world held its breath as tensions between the United States and Iran reached a boiling point. In a bold move, Iran targeted the largest U.S. military base in Qatar in response to the American bombing of its nuclear facilities. The world watched on as the situation escalated and feared the worst. However, to the surprise of many, President Donald Trump announced a ceasefire and swiftly dismissed Tehran’s attack.
In the short term, the U.S. leader’s declaration and subsequent lashing out against ceasefire violations may have ended the recent conflict between the two nations. But what does this ceasefire mean for the long-term relationship between the United States and Iran?
